Kingo 发表于 2014-7-24 17:47:46

x=y||i+j+k

本帖最后由 Kingo 于 2014-7-24 19:23 编辑

      printf("%d",x=y||i+j+k);结果显示为0!!!?:mad:
   y和(i+j+k)都不是0,=号都没打错,(不是==)

牡丹花下死做鬼 发表于 2014-7-24 17:56:19

←_← 不是零 就是一啊
根据XYIJK的值来的
如果x = y 或 i + j + k ≠0就是1否则就是0

Kingo 发表于 2014-7-24 18:06:37

牡丹花下死做鬼 发表于 2014-7-24 17:56
←_← 不是零 就是一啊
根据XYIJK的值来的
如果x = y 或 i + j + k ≠0就是1否则就是0

x≠ y 且 i + j + k≠0

牡丹花下死做鬼 发表于 2014-7-24 18:23:23

Kingo 发表于 2014-7-24 18:06
x≠ y 且 i + j + k≠0

是的 O(∩_∩)O~不好意思 失误
待会 你会啊 ??

Kingo 发表于 2014-7-24 18:29:29

牡丹花下死做鬼 发表于 2014-7-24 18:23
是的 O(∩_∩)O~不好意思 失误
待会 你会啊 ??

不会啊,本来是打错了一个符号而已

oggplay 发表于 2014-7-24 18:38:32

本帖最后由 oggplay 于 2014-7-24 19:28 编辑

这的首先看你的y,如果y是1,||右边根本不用看,那X肯定不是0啊。

Kingo 发表于 2014-7-24 19:24:20

oggplay 发表于 2014-7-24 18:38
这的首先看你的y,如果y是0,||右边根本不用看,那X肯定是0啊。

y和(i+j+k)都不是0,=号都没打错,(不是==)

oggplay 发表于 2014-7-24 19:27:50

Kingo 发表于 2014-7-24 19:24
y和(i+j+k)都不是0,=号都没打错,(不是==)

看错了,我说的是y等于1的情况

Kingo 发表于 2014-7-24 19:28:51

oggplay 发表于 2014-7-24 19:27
看错了,我说的是y等于1的情况

那你知道为什么是0吗?
页: [1]
查看完整版本: x=y||i+j+k